2017-09-05 58 views
0

我有這個數組:單擊時綁定整個對象(primeng自動完成)?

[{ 
    "user_id": 101, 
    "user_name": "John" 
}, 
{ 
    "user_id": 101, 
    "user_name": "Ganesh" 
}, 
{ 
    "user_id": 101, 
    "user_name": "Irfan" 
}] 

在我的HTML我有這樣的:

<p-autoComplete placeholder="User Search..." field="user_name" [suggestions]="suggestionList" (completeMethod)="userSearch($event)"></p-autoComplete> 

我的問題是,我可以從自動完成選擇項目,並得到整個對象與USER_ID和USER_NAME?

回答

0

是的。你可以得到整個對象。添加[(ngModel)]="selection"並在組件中使用與建議數組類型相同的類型定義「選擇」。